Leadership experts from more than 60 countries around the world are gathering in Geneva for the International Leadership Association's (ILA's) global conference, Reimagining Leadership Together.
The conference takes place at a pivotal moment. The UN Secretary General has declared code red for humanity in the wake of the latest IPCC Climate report. The world remains in the grip of a global pandemic. More than 84 million people have been forcibly displaced, and inequalities are growing.
The ILA's mission of "Advancing leadership knowledge and practice for a better world" and this year's conference theme - Reimagining Leadership Together - could not be more relevant. (more)
Guilty of rape, jailed - then deported
US tarrifs cut - for now
School student accused of Twint theft
Yet another scam to be careful of
Injuries over Xmas soar
